I have a proclear 230 aquarium. It has 2 standpipes in the overflow at the same height, so no emergency overflow. They both have ball valves on them in the sump. I want to add a reefmat 1200 to the tank, so I'm thinking I have a few options. Which do you think would be best?

1) add ~1 inch to one of the standpipes so that it becomes an emergency overflow. Then use the primary overflow drain to feed into the reefmat
2) combine both overflow outputs and feed that into one outlet.
3) Keep it as is connect overflow line A to the reefmat and close the overflow line in B to about 50% so that most of the water is going through the reefmat.

Open to any other ideas as well.
